We've already commited 1/5 of our stack by the time he raises flop. It's fine to get it in with a 50/50 here.
Here's a fairly narrow range which doesnt include other FDs, lower SDs or random bluffs (It is after all only a min-raise), which I personally think should be in his range.: Board: 9h Kh 8s Dead: equity win tie pots won pots tied Hand 0: 48.405% 48.40% 00.00% 25398 0.00 { AhQh } Hand 1: 51.595% 51.60% 00.00% 27072 0.00 { 99-88, KJs+, QhJh, JTs, 98s, 8h7h, KJo+, JTo, 98o } Check/calling is the worst option IMO. What happens when the turn blanks? We fold after commiting 40% of our original stack? |

Yeah this is a great flop to c-bet. If we check then TT-JJ, and maybe underpairs are going to think they are good not to mention we give the opportunity for AJ/AT to run a bluff by showing real weakness on the flop. Also by the line we take we show extreme strength by repping AA/KK/AK and should get a decent player to fold KQ/KJ/QQ-TT etc.
Check-calling is just way too passive, we are out of position and will struggle to pick up the pot without hitting on the turn.
